For nine years, a pediatric patient tilted his head just to see clearly. No one knew why and over time, it began affecting how he moved and held his body.

During a specialized exam for children with special needs, one of our doctors noticed that one of the patient's eyes sat slightly higher than the other. A prism lens was prescribed and the change was immediate. The child straightened his head and could finally move comfortably.

“She’s the best. My son needed more than a typical eye exam, and the doctor and staff provided that. As a parent, seeing him finally walk without the tilt is everything.”

❄️ Cold weather is here! Protect your eyes with these 3 simple tips:

Wear Protective Eyewear – Sunglasses or goggles help shield your eyes from cold, wind, and UV rays reflecting off snow.

Use Preservative-Free Lubricating Drops – Keep eyes comfortable when chilly air dries them out.

Add a Humidifier Indoors – Help reduce dry-eye symptoms caused by indoor heating.
